Front of House Staff
2 weeks ago
Overview
We are seeking enthusiastic and dedicated Front of House Staff to join our vibrant team. This role is essential in creating a welcoming atmosphere for our guests and ensuring that their dining experience is exceptional. The ideal candidates will possess a passion for hospitality and a strong commitment to customer service, with experience in catering, serving, and food preparation.
Duties
- Greet and welcome guests as they arrive, ensuring they feel valued and comfortable.
- Take orders accurately and efficiently, providing recommendations when necessary.
- Serve food and beverages in a timely manner while maintaining high standards of presentation.
- Assist with food preparation and ensure adherence to food safety regulations.
- Collaborate with kitchen staff to ensure smooth service flow during busy periods.
- Maintain cleanliness and organisation of the front of house area, including dining tables and service stations.
- Handle customer inquiries and resolve any issues promptly to ensure guest satisfaction.
- Support barista duties if required, preparing coffee and other beverages to the highest standards.
Requirements
- Previous experience in a restaurant or hospitality environment is highly desirable.
- Strong knowledge of food safety practices is essential.
- Experience in catering or serving roles will be an advantage.
- Ability to work well under pressure in a fast-paced environment.
- Excellent communication skills with a friendly disposition towards guests and team members alike.
- A proactive attitude towards learning new skills, including barista experience if applicable.
- Flexibility to work varied shifts, including evenings and weekends as required. Join us in delivering outstanding service and creating memorable experiences for our guests
Job Type: Part-time
Pay: £12.21-£12.58 per hour
Expected hours: 10 – 40 per week
